The "Cannot Decide" Option in Thurstone-Type Attitude Scales.
Madden, Theodore M.; Klopfer, Frederick J.
Educational and Psychological Measurement, v38 n2 p259-64 Sum 1978, 78
Sociology students were administered two Thurstone-type attitude scales under two conditions (with or without a "cannot decide" option), and a measure of ambiguity tolerance. The "cannot decide" option was used by a slight majority of students when available, but usage was not related to ambiguity tolerance. (Author/JKS)
